About

As an Automotive Electronics Technician, you will play a crucial role in ensuring the reliability and efficiency of automotive electronic systems. You will work in a corporate setting, collaborating with engineers and clients to diagnose and repair electronic control systems. This role is pivotal in enhancing vehicle performance and safety through the precise calibration of electronic components. Utilizing diagnostic tools and adhering to budget constraints, you will implement solutions that meet client specifications and deadlines.

Tasks

  • Analyze vehicle electronic systems using diagnostic tools to identify issues and optimize performance.
  • Coordinate with clients and engineers to discuss diagnostic results and necessary repairs within budget limits.
  • Implement repairs and replacements of electronic components, ensuring compliance with safety standards.
  • Monitor performance metrics to enhance system efficiency and report findings to management.
  • Optimize electronic control systems through regular updates and troubleshooting.
  • Maintain documentation of repairs and calibrations using ERP systems for future reference.
  • Collaborate with suppliers to procure the best electronic parts within budget constraints.
  • Ensure all electronic systems meet industry compliance standards by conducting thorough audits.
  • Provide technical support to the service team to enhance customer satisfaction.
  • Develop maintenance schedules in line with manufacturers’ guidelines and client requirements.
